The UMFA is home to a broad collection contemporary art including Hard-edge paintings by artists Gene Davis and Ilya Bolotowsky. These artists are known for their abstract works that emphasize color and pattern.

In this workshop, you’ll explore the examples of Hard-edge painting in the UMFA galleries, then use tape and acrylic paint on canvas to try this technique yourself!
